Bethlehem, PA rent trends

Rental prices in Bethlehem, PA have increased by 5.5% over the past year. The average rent moved from $1,531 to $1,615.

Average rent in Bethlehem, PA

$1,615/mo Bethlehem, PA average rental price, October 2025
Image Average Rent

The average rent for an apartment in Bethlehem, PA is $1,615 per month.

    What's the typical rent budget in Bethlehem, PA?

    A share of 4% of apartments in Bethlehem, PA are in the ≤ $1000 price range. Around 6% of rentals in this city are in the range of $2,001-$2,500. Around 22% of Lehigh Valley’s apartments have monthly rents between $1,001-$1,500. There are 68% of apartments with rents between $1,501-$2,000.

    The largest share of rentals in Bethlehem, PA (68%) fall between $1,501-$2,000 per month. This suggests that most people succesfully find suitable apartments within this price.

    Frequently asked questions

    What is the price of a 1 bedroom apartment in Bethlehem, PA?

    The price range of a 1 bedroom apartment is between $1,425 and $3,140.

    What is the average size of a 1 bedroom apartment in Bethlehem, PA?

    The average Bethlehem, PA 1 bedroom apartment size is 703 sq. ft.

    What are the advantages of renting a 1 bedroom apartment in Bethlehem, PA?

    Renting a 1 bedroom apartment comes with more living and storage space compared to a studio apartment.

    What are the downsides of renting a 1 bedroom apartment in Bethlehem, PA?

    1 bedroom apartments are usually more expensive than studio apartments in terms of rent and utility costs.
